1.Ethereum (ETH)
Ethereum (ETH) continues to be a frontrunner due to its powerful smart contract functionality enabling the creation of decentralized applications (dApps) and DeFi services. The migration to Proof of Stake (PoS) Ethereum promises lower energy consumption and better scalability.

Ethereum is one of the largest blockchain ecosystems and its diversity and strong community support make it a great investment among the expanding altcoins. After bridging, be sure to purchase Ethereum, as their constant innovations guarantees their stature at the pinnacle.
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Launch Date | 2015 |
Consensus Mechanism | Proof-of-Stake (PoS) |
Key Innovation | Smart contracts & dApps |
Scalability | Ethereum 2.0, Layer 2 solutions |
Transaction Speed | ~30 TPS (higher with upgrades) |
Use Cases | DeFi, NFTs, gaming, enterprise applications |
Strengths | Secure, decentralized, largest dApp ecosystem |
Future Potential | Continuous upgrades for scalability & efficiency |
2.Solana (SOL)
Solana (SOL) is one of the best altcoins to buy right now after bridging. It has incredibly fast transactions with low costs, making it perfect for dApps and NFTs. Solana’s PoH combined with PoS guarantees operations that are fast, scalable, and cost efficient.

Solana is set up for growth with an expanding ecosystem and solid developer backing. With the growth in blockchain adoption, the scalability and efficiency of Solana makes it one of the most promising altcoins.
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Launch Date | 2020 |
Consensus Mechanism | Proof-of-History (PoH) + Proof-of-Stake (PoS) |
Key Innovation | High-speed transactions with low fees |
Scalability | Processes up to 65,000 TPS |
Transaction Finality | ~2.5 seconds |
Use Cases | DeFi, NFTs, gaming, payments |
Strengths | Fast, cost-effective, developer-friendly |
Future Potential | Expanding ecosystem and network upgrades |
3.Avalanche (AVAX)
Avalanche (AVAX) is best known for its high throughput and low transaction fees, making it a top altcoin to buy after bridging. With its unique Avalanche Consensus Protocol, AVAX accelerates and scales blockchain solutions for decentralized applications (dApps) and enterprise use cases.

Avalanche is a multi-chain platform that enables agile blockchains, giving developers customization options. For investors in the post-bridging market looking for dependable and effective altcoins, Avalanche’s developing ecosystem, swift transactions, and emphasis on decentralization make it a strong altcoin contender.
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Launch Date | 2020 |
Consensus Mechanism | Avalanche Consensus + Proof-of-Stake (PoS) |
Key Innovation | High-speed, low-cost transactions with subnets |
Scalability | Processes up to 4,500 TPS |
Transaction Finality | Less than 2 seconds |
Use Cases | DeFi, enterprise blockchain, gaming, NFTs |
Strengths | Interoperability, energy-efficient, customizable subnets |
Future Potential | Expanding adoption in DeFi & enterprise solutions |
4.Chainlink (LINK)
Chainlink (LINK) is widely viewed as one of the best altcoins to purchase post bridging owing to its decentralized oracle network which connects smart contracts to real world data. Chainlink increases the usability of decentralized applications (dApps) by allowing blockchain platforms to interface with external sources of information such as APIs and price feeds.

In the DeFi and enterprise worlds, Chainlink has a strong network of partners making it easier to invest with confidence because of the rapid growth of the blockchain ecosystem as well as its off-chain and on-chain data bridging capabilities.
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Launch Date | 2017 |
Consensus Mechanism | Decentralized Oracle Network |
Key Innovation | Secure real-world data integration for blockchains |
Scalability | Supports multiple blockchain networks |
Transaction Finality | Varies by network |
Use Cases | DeFi, smart contracts, enterprise blockchain solutions |
Strengths | Reliable, secure, widely adopted by top projects |
Future Potential | Expanding role in blockchain interoperability & Web3 |
5.Polkadot (DOT)
Polkadot is one of the top altcoins to buy after bridging because its focus is interoperability between different blockchains. Polkadot’s unique multi-chain network enables various blockchains to communicate with each other, sharing data which improves scalability and security.

It also supports both private and public blockchains which is advantageous for developers. Polkadot’s technology, ecosystem, and demand for cross-chain solutions makes it an ideal investment for those looking to profit from the bridging trend in blockchain.
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Launch Date | 2020 |
Consensus Mechanism | Nominated Proof-of-Stake (NPoS) |
Key Innovation | Cross-chain interoperability with parachains |
Scalability | Multiple blockchains running in parallel |
Transaction Finality | ~6 seconds |
Use Cases | DeFi, NFTs, smart contracts, enterprise solutions |
Strengths | Secure, flexible, developer-friendly, cross-chain compatibility |
Future Potential | Expansion of parachains & increased adoption |

8.Filecoin (FIL)
Filecoin (FIL) is one of the top alternative coins to purchase after bridging due to its decentralized altcoin storage network. By enabling users to lease out their idle hard disk space, Filecoin provides a safe and flexible data storage solution.

While demand for decentralized cloud storage solutions increase, Filecone’s advanced Proof of Replication and innovative Spacetime systems make certain that data is both reliable and accessible. Filecoin is a great investement opportunity within the scope of blockchain technology, especially after bridging, due to the increasing adoption for Web3 and enterprise solutions.
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Launch Date | 2020 |
Consensus Mechanism | Proof-of-Replication (PoRep) + Proof-of-Spacetime (PoSt) |
Key Innovation | Decentralized cloud storage network |
Scalability | Supports large-scale data storage and retrieval |
Transaction Finality | ~30 seconds |
Use Cases | Data storage, cloud computing, Web3 applications |
Strengths | Secure, cost-efficient, censorship-resistant storage |
Future Potential | Growing demand for decentralized storage solutions |
9.Stellar (XLM)
XLM is one of the best altcoins to buy because of its fast and cheap cross border payment processing. Stellar (XLM) has built partnerships with countless financial institutions and remittance services which provides incredible scalability and reliability. Known for bridging other payment systems

Stellar is unmatched when it comes to converting various fiat currencies, making them a top contender for investment in the post-bridging market. With the growing adoption of blockchain technology, Stellar becomes an even more attractive investment because of their ability to connect traditional finance with digital assets.
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Launch Date | 2014 |
Consensus Mechanism | Stellar Consensus Protocol (SCP) |
Key Innovation | Fast, low-cost cross-border payments |
Scalability | Processes up to 1,000 TPS |
Transaction Finality | ~5 seconds |
Use Cases | Remittances, financial services, tokenization |
Strengths | Efficient, scalable, used by major financial institutions |
Future Potential | Expanding partnerships in global finance |
